Random Idea #10 (Part 2) · 8:23am Nov 19th, 2014

Possible title: Cutter
Poster: Person staring bewildered at the "camera", standing two feet in different locations and a wipe in between directly behind him.
Plot synopsis. Person going through a normal life. Several scenes later, starts feeling paranoid, that something is watching him. Over time, the feeling gets more and more prevalent until he sees a ghostly boom mike hovering above him, when he stares at it, it slowly floats backwards until it disappears into a wall. Slow, 360 around him as he starts seeing the flickering images of a movie set. Starts getting panicky, can't go to his job or whatever.

Over time, he gets used to it, but remains extremely twitchy, and his room becomes an utter mess. Becomes an utter recluse, barely says anything personal because they're always watching, why won't they go away, damn it. Somewhat like a darker version of "stranger than fiction." One night, gets mugged. Gets more pissed off than he should be at losing 200 bucks because he figures that somebody is screwing with him. For no apparent reason, there is nobody on the street around him despite clearly hearing traffic and seeing pedestrians minutes before. Wishes he had something to fight back. When mugger turns away to run, he shakes his fist. Fist is off screen. Sudden bang. MC stares dumbly at the pistol he never owned in his hand, and it clearly looks cheaply made, and probably shouldn't even work since its made of plastic. He tosses it away in surprise. It flies offscreen, where it disappears. Another pan, with even more flickering, and even a slight outline where the "frames" are. He realizes he can stick his hand off screen, and can pick things up.

He closes his eyes, reaches out, and grabs his home's doorknob.

Plot development:
Blah blah

Movie ends with the actual actor feeling woozy, bags and bloodshot eyes. Some implication that he was completely healthy the night before somehow. Gets out of bed to go the the bathroom to wash his face. In the mirror, however, is the "character" from the movie, who has figured out how to send his entire self off screen. Reaches offscreen one final time, with bags and bloodshot eyes, for the pistol he pulled out the very first time (maybe a easter egg shot of the gun not even having a magazine loaded at this point) and aims at the actor with a crazed grin. Whispers, "I'm free, bitches."
White flash.
Black.
